Skip to content

Conversation

@shadowwa
Copy link

Hi,

If your interested, I've updated some syntax highlights:

  • Fix elseif parameter highlight
  • Add forelse keyword
  • capture can be a tag with opening and ending and can contain append= property
  • order and remove duplicate and add missing properties
  • add foreach properties and constructs
  • Support {'string'|modifier} syntax
  • Support {#variableName#} syntax

Had to add boundary for smartyMiddleTag otherwise 'else' in
smartyMiddleTag was taking precedence over 'elseif' in smartySimpleTag
# for html_checkboxes
label_ids=
strict=
escape=

# for html_select_date
month_names=
all_empty=
all_id=
day_id=
month_id=
year_id=

# for html_select_time
hour_format=
hour_value_format=
second_format=
second_value_format=
minute_format=
minute_value_format=
option_separator=
hour_id=
meridian_id=
minute_id
hour_empty=
minute_empty=
meridian_empty=
# for include
cache_id=
cache_lifetime=
compile_id=
shadowwa and others added 14 commits March 6, 2025 10:04
Bumps [DavidAnson/markdownlint-cli2-action](https://github.com/davidanson/markdownlint-cli2-action) from 19 to 20.
- [Release notes](https://github.com/davidanson/markdownlint-cli2-action/releases)
- [Commits](DavidAnson/markdownlint-cli2-action@v19...v20)

---
updated-dependencies:
- dependency-name: DavidAnson/markdownlint-cli2-action
  dependency-version: '20'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
Bumps [actions/setup-python](https://github.com/actions/setup-python) from 5 to 6.
- [Release notes](https://github.com/actions/setup-python/releases)
- [Commits](actions/setup-python@v5...v6)

---
updated-dependencies:
- dependency-name: actions/setup-python
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
…son/markdownlint-cli2-action-20

Bump DavidAnson/markdownlint-cli2-action from 19 to 20
Bumps [actions/checkout](https://github.com/actions/checkout) from 4 to 6.
- [Release notes](https://github.com/actions/checkout/releases)
- [Changelog](https://github.com/actions/checkout/blob/main/CHANGELOG.md)
- [Commits](actions/checkout@v4...v6)

---
updated-dependencies:
- dependency-name: actions/checkout
  dependency-version: '6'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
Bumps [DavidAnson/markdownlint-cli2-action](https://github.com/davidanson/markdownlint-cli2-action) from 20 to 21.
- [Release notes](https://github.com/davidanson/markdownlint-cli2-action/releases)
- [Commits](DavidAnson/markdownlint-cli2-action@v20...v21)

---
updated-dependencies:
- dependency-name: DavidAnson/markdownlint-cli2-action
  dependency-version: '21'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
…/checkout-6

Bump actions/checkout from 4 to 6
…son/markdownlint-cli2-action-21

Bump DavidAnson/markdownlint-cli2-action from 20 to 21
…/setup-python-6

Bump actions/setup-python from 5 to 6
Bumps [DavidAnson/markdownlint-cli2-action](https://github.com/davidanson/markdownlint-cli2-action) from 21 to 22.
- [Release notes](https://github.com/davidanson/markdownlint-cli2-action/releases)
- [Commits](DavidAnson/markdownlint-cli2-action@v21...v22)

---
updated-dependencies:
- dependency-name: DavidAnson/markdownlint-cli2-action
  dependency-version: '22'
  dependency-type: direct:production
  update-type: version-update:semver-major
...

Signed-off-by: dependabot[bot] <support@github.com>
…son/markdownlint-cli2-action-22

Bump DavidAnson/markdownlint-cli2-action from 21 to 22
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

1 participant